India: Mazagon Dock delivers 1st destroyer, vessel may be commissioned in Nov
Mazagon Dock Shipbuilders Limited (MDL) has delivered the first ship of the Project 15B Class Destroyer Visakhapatnam to the Indian Navy on October 28. She is likely to be commissioned in November and the Navy has invited Prime Minister Narendra Modi for this function. The vessel is constructed using indigenous steel and is among the largest destroyers constructed in India with an overall length of 164 meters and a displacement of over 7,500 tonnes... -The Indian Express

Modern Piracy Is A Threat To The Lives And Livelihoods Of Seafarers
While reported incidents of piracy and armed robbery are down to their lowest level in decades, violence against crew remains high in many areas of the world. A Gard correspondent was recently called to attend onboard a ship where crew members had been severely beaten by robbers during a stay at the Conakry Anchorage, Guinea... -Hellenic Shipping News Worldwide

New Zealand: Maritime Union Backs Campaign To Reduce Shipping Emissions To Net Zero
The Maritime Union of New Zealand is backing a global worker-led campaign to reduce emissions in the shipping industry to net zero by 2050. The Maritime Union is an affiliate of the International Transport Workers’ Federation (ITF). The ITF is attending COP26 in Glasgow to promote sustainable shipping and a just transition to a post-carbon economy... -Scoop.co.nz

Nigeria: Ameachi launches phase III of Nigerian seafarers devt programme
Minister of Transportation, Rotimi Amaechi has flagged off the third phase of the Nigerian Seafarers Development Programme, NSDP, sending off new Cadets to sea, while graduating the returning set from phase two. Speaking at the flag-off event organized by the Nigerian Maritime Administration and Safety Agency, NIMASA on Friday, Amaechi urged the cadets, some of whom are setting sail to Greece and others to India, to be of good behaviour and represent Nigeria well... -Vanguard

Hydrofoil Ferry Concept Design Aims To Increases The Speed And Range Of Electric Ferries
Boundary Layer Technologies, a California based marine technology startup launched their fully electric hydrofoiling ferry concept design on Oct 27th 2021. ELECTRA – twice the speed and range of existing electric ferries – has a range of up to 100 nautical miles and cruise speed of 40 knots due to Boundary Layer Technology’s proprietary hydrofoil technology and podded propulsion system... -gCaptain

USA: Congress Calls To Shutdown Cadet Shipping And Says The Maritime Industry is Toxic
The chairmen of six congressional committees wrote a letter to Department of Transportation Secretary Buttigieg in response to Midshipman X’s allegations of rape aboard a Maersk ship. The letter calls for the resignation of Vice Admiral Jack Buono, Superintendent of the US Merchant Marine Academy. It also describes the broader maritime industry as a toxic work environment and calls for the immediate suspension of cadet shipping nationwide... -gCaptain

Disabled cargo ship drifted dangerously close to shore, Bosphorus
General cargo ship MEDKON MRA suffered engine failure while transiting Bosphorus in southern direction, in front of Vanikoy, in the afternoon Oct 30, en route from Ukraine to Turkey. The ship started to drift, and reportedly, was stopped being dangerously close to the shore... -Fleetmon

Thai bulk carrier with 21 crew put under arrest after court ruling, Nigeria
Ill-fated Thai bulk carrier CHAYANEE NAREE was court ruled to be put under arrest, together with her crew, by Federal High Court in Lagos, Nigeria, on Oct 28, order came into force on Oct 29. A case was filed by to the National Drug Law Enforcement Agency (NDLEA). It’s all about 32.9 kilos of cocaine found in cargo hold of the ship on Oct 15 after a wee-long search... -Fleetmon
